Output 97e4d8399745edb7d28f207e4ba20b08c5a1e5c3d96b34ff7faaf8dc117fbe1a:89

value
52999644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b5d3f6b3c5c1e0329815fed25ce6255db40a90b OP_EQUAL
address
32j74cu7NMF1tJR8QtL1fGYEWwVNq4UNgT
transaction
97e4d8399745edb7d28f207e4ba20b08c5a1e5c3d96b34ff7faaf8dc117fbe1a
spent
true